Personal Description:

I always had this connection with Music that allowed me to fully express myself in ways that other outlets didn't.

From a very young age, I largely self-taught myself many things at the Piano (before we had YouTube and even Wifi I might add), relying on my ear to guide me.

With the eventual guidance of a teacher, my skills built and I took the Piano more seriously and passionately.

Now a graduate of Trinity College of Music in London as of 2013, my former professors including Douglas Finch, Yonti Soloman, Penelope Roskell, Margaret Bolt and Judith Morgan.

In addition to teaching I have worked extensively alongside singers, choirs, and other instrumentalists, accompanying for exams and arranging scores.

I was the principal pianist for Phoenix Choir alongside director, David Ricketts, to which I arranged many of the scores. David now directs and runs the popular 'Shuffle Tunes' choir.

I regularly enjoy taking part in music festivals and competitions. Previous engagements include winner of the Challenge Cup in the 2017 Godalming Music Festival, the 2015 Farnham Piano Competition (receiving the Peckham memorial award and cash prize) and winner of the Aldershot and Farnborough Piano Festival 2008.

Tutoring Experience:

Having been teaching for over 15 years now, I have gained much experience in providing tuition to a range of age groups. During that time, I have grown even more dedicated in helping others learn. For me, passing on my skills and knowledge is one of the most rewarding aspects of teaching.

Several of my student highlights include one being awarded the most promising junior award 2nd year in a row from ABRSM adjudicator and pianist, Anthony Williams in the Aldershot and Farnborough Music Festival.

I also have 100% pass rate on all ABRSM and Trinity graded examinations.

Tutoring Approach:

I adopt a very welcoming and friendly approach in my lessons, tailoring each to the needs of every individual I teach. My main aim is to direct lessons in a fun yet engaging style, with the hope that all my pupils come away with the feeling of satisfaction and achievement that makes them look forward to the next lesson.

I fully support all my pupils and encourage them to have a personal input into every lesson. So if there is something you don't agree or feel comfortable with, please don't hold back!

To provide my students with a firm backbone of good musical training, I always set out to ensure that the basic skills are in place first and that the theory and aural side is touched upon and put into practise, making sure no bad habits work their way in to help create an all rounded musician who can come away relying on their own skills!
